Qantas plane lands after steering fault

Posted Sun Nov 30, 2008 11:25am AEDT
Updated Sun Nov 30, 2008 11:53am AEDT


Emergency landing: Qantas says the problem occurred in the plane's landing gear (ABC News: Giulio Saggin, file photo)

Map: Brisbane 4000
A Qantas international flight has touched down without incident at the Brisbane Airport despite problems with its steering system.

The Airbus A330 flight QF52 was carrying 247 passengers and crew from Singapore.

Qantas says the pilot noticed a warning signal mid-flight indicating a problem with a part of the hydraulic steering system.

Ambulance and fire crews were on standby when the plane landed but it appeared to touch down safely.

Qantas says it was a minor technical problem which only affected steering on the ground and the aircraft has been towed to the international terminal.

Passenger Srini Vasan says the pilot told them there was a problem with the aircraft's nose wheel and they would be towed to the terminal once they landed.

He says he could see ambulances and fire trucks on standby but no-one panicked

"I was wondering how he was going to steer the thing before he came to a halt but I guess you can still use the rudder can't you... So I think he did a great job," he said.

Last month, 14 people were seriously injured when a Qantas Airbus A330 nose-dived over Exmouth in Western Australia last month.
